2007 Hummer H3 | 2005 Nissan Primera | |
Make | Hummer | Nissan |
Model | H3 | Primera |
Year Released | 2007 | 2005 |
Body Type | SUV | Station Wagon |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3699 cc | 1769 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 5 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 242 HP | 112 HP |
Engine RPM | 5600 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Torque | 328 Nm | 159 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4600 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 95.5 mm | 80 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 101.6 mm | 88 mm |
Drive Type | 4WD |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4750 mm | 4680 mm |
Vehicle Width | 2180 mm | 1770 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1900 mm | 1490 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2850 mm | 2690 mm |
